Watts Mills CDP: Unemployment Rate Trend

How Watts Mills CDP's unemployment rate changed from 2017 to 2023, based on U.S. Census Bureau ACS 5-Year Estimates. The 2019 vintage reflects the pre-COVID peak; 2021 captures the immediate COVID-era disruption; 2022–2023 show the recovery.

2017
24.9%
2023
12.2%
Total change
-12.7 pp
% change
-51%
Year Unemployment Rate Change
2017 24.9%
2019 18.8% -6.1 pp (-24.5%)
2020 18.4% -0.4 pp (-2.1%)
2021 14.9% -3.5 pp (-19%)
2022 13.0% -1.9 pp (-12.8%)
2023 12.2% -0.8 pp (-6.2%)
